Which Water Quality Issues Commonly Affect Ponds and Lakes?

What factors contribute to the degradation of water quality in ponds and lakes? Several common issues affect these water bodies, largely influenced by human activity and environmental changes. Nutritional pollutants, often from agricultural runoff and urban development, causes excessive algae growth, which can exhaust oxygen levels and threaten aquatic life. Sediment accumulation, stemming from erosion and construction, can darken water and suffocate fish habitats. Additionally, the introduction of invasive species disrupts local ecosystems, surpassing native species and altering food webs. Contamination from industrial and residential sources releases harmful chemicals and pathogens, increasingly damaging water quality. Thermal changes stemming from climate change can also alter the balance of aquatic ecosystems. In combination, these factors create a complex interplay of challenges that demand diligent supervision and response to repair and copyright the health of ponds and lakes.

Techniques for Managing Algal Blooms

Numerous strategies exist for handling algal blooms, which pose significant challenges to water quality in aquatic environments. One successful method is the implementation of nutrient reduction techniques, focusing on minimizing phosphorus and nitrogen inputs from runoff. Additionally, the use of biological controls, such as introducing certain species of fish that consume algae, can help maintain balance in aquatic ecosystems. Regular monitoring and testing of water quality can detect early signs of algal growth, facilitating timely intervention. Another approach involves physical removal of algae through vacuuming or skimming to prevent further spread. Ultimately, applying eco-friendly algaecides can provide targeted control without harming beneficial organisms. Each method helps in preserving the health and clarity of water bodies.

Aeration System Advantages

In what ways can aeration systems improve water quality in ponds and lakes? Aeration systems add oxygen into water bodies, encouraging aerobic conditions that are vital for healthy aquatic life. By increasing dissolved oxygen levels, these systems help mitigate common water quality issues such as nutrient overload and stagnation. Increased oxygen levels support beneficial bacteria that decompose organic matter, minimizing muck accumulation and improving overall clarity. Furthermore, aeration disrupts the growth of harmful algae by restricting their access to stagnant conditions, thereby addressing algal blooms effectively. These systems can also aid in temperature regulation, creating a more stable environment for fish and other organisms. All in all, aeration systems serve as an essential tool in maintaining the health and balance of aquatic ecosystems.

What Influences the Cost of Pond and Lake Cleaning?

Multiple factors impact the cost of pond and lake cleaning, which include the size of the water body, the extent of the cleaning required, and the specific services picked. Larger water bodies usually incur increased costs due to the additional labor and equipment essential for effective cleaning. The condition of the pond or lake also plays a significant role; heavily degraded or overgrown areas necessitate more intensive intervention, increasing overall expenses.

In addition, the range of services can considerably influence costs. For example, basic cleaning may involve surface debris removal, while comprehensive services may include sediment removal, aeration, and chemical treatments. Timing considerations can additionally impact pricing, as certain times of the year may necessitate specialized services. Additionally, geographical location and accessibility can also affect labor costs, making regional differences a factor in complete pricing. Understanding these aspects helps property owners budget efficiently for pond and lake maintenance.
